Some Good Samaritan services not so obvious
EXCELSIOR SPRINGS – The Good Samaritan Center, 108 S. Thompson Ave., provides a service many people might not know about, Executive Director Jennifer Chappel said while helping to perform that service last week.
Chappel loaded food into a truck. Helping people by providing them with food is something the center does regularly, but what is less known is that the center provides food for life’s milestone events, too, Chappel said.
In the case last week, the center delivered food to a grieving family.
“Somebody needs some extra help for a family funeral,” she said.
Funerals are among several events the center will assist with food.
“We have funerals, weddings, graduations, and so sometimes, that’s how we help out our clients,” Chappel said while continuing to load the truck with help from daughter Hope Chappel.
Another lesser-known service is the use of a meeting hall in the center basement. The hall is available for free to client or for a donation from the general public.
